BUCKET CLAMSHELL CYLINDER ASSEMBLIES OPERATING SLUGGISHLY OR POORLY (ALL OTHERCYLINDERS OPERATE PROPERLY).Step 1.Start engine and turn loader completely to left to gain access tocontrol valve assembly spools and linkage.Shut off engine and apply parking brake.Position a machinist’s rule on control valve assembly body next toclam spool.Using end of clevis as a reference point, tell assistant to placeCLAM control lever in OPEN position while you measure travel ofc l e v i s .Clevis should move 0.44 inch approximately.Tell assistant to place CLAM control lever in HOLD position, thenmove it to CLOSE position while you measure travel of clevis fromHOLD to CLOSE position.Clevis should move 0.44 inch approximately.a. If measurement is not 0.44 inch approximately, notify next high-er maintenance level to adjust control valve assembly linkage.b. If measurement is 0.44 inch, go to step 2 below.3-191
